Night shift — cleaning-crew access at Tollridge House. The Glimmerwick cleaning team works 22:00 to 02:00, Monday through Friday. Their supervisor signs the night log at the security desk on arrival; check each cleaner's name against the roster posted in the control room. They are permitted on floors 1–3 only. Do not let them prop open stairwell doors. If a cleaner is locked out of the service lobby mid-shift, you may readmit them using the door code below.

turnstile pass: bdg-YEOZLM-79341408

**Checklist item 7 — Verify component library version bump**

Before tagging, confirm that the Larkspur UI library's version in packages/larkspur-core matches the changelog header exactly, including the pre-release suffix. A mismatch here has broken downstream builds for the Ostermill apps twice before, so please double-check. Once verified, record the build token for this release, printed just below.

session token of kafop-yahop = htk4_fa63

Hi team,

Before I hand off the 3.2 release, please note the humidity sensor drift reported on Verdana controllers in the Elmbrook trial site. Drift exceeds 4% after roughly ten days of continuous operation; firmware 3.2.1 adds an automatic recalibration cycle every 72 hours. Support should advise growers to install 3.2.1 and trigger a manual recalibration once. The hotfix bundle must be verified before distribution, so I'm including the signing key used for the 3.2.1 packages below.

release key, fahof-yagap: bky3_m5d